Files
gh-ypares-agent-skills-ypar…/plugin.lock.json
2025-11-30 09:08:16 +08:00

180 lines
7.1 KiB
JSON

{
"$schema": "internal://schemas/plugin.lock.v1.json",
"pluginId": "gh:YPares/agent-skills:ypares-agent-skills",
"normalized": {
"repo": null,
"ref": "refs/tags/v20251128.0",
"commit": "61f294a018afd30a83c7030624117c5aa2fc40cb",
"treeHash": "33724070bf01fb15c51d0c489c542ae1923a27b81aa3e65fe74893d32b88f049",
"generatedAt": "2025-11-28T10:12:58.962161Z",
"toolVersion": "publish_plugins.py@0.2.0"
},
"origin": {
"remote": "git@github.com:zhongweili/42plugin-data.git",
"branch": "master",
"commit": "aa1497ed0949fd50e99e70d6324a29c5b34f9390",
"repoRoot": "/Users/zhongweili/projects/openmind/42plugin-data"
},
"manifest": {
"name": "ypares-agent-skills",
"description": "Collection of productivity and development skills including GitHub workflow automation, Nix packaging, Textual TUI building, Typst document creation, and Jujutsu VCS workflows"
},
"content": {
"files": [
{
"path": "README.md",
"sha256": "4a032818039f68323c473ca6a93e208c59e909d5117a5a7ea4db0da0be5a6e97"
},
{
"path": ".claude-plugin/plugin.json",
"sha256": "e9462de6f5a20c7e09874f3c47cc644895e2724c3e5f0ab8cf9a540e1facb5a4"
},
{
"path": "skills/github-pr-workflow/SKILL.md",
"sha256": "07c1f3220e4069c3e38de6ca118e1970b2c0b1eabd2fb7f5f49b5b5a6c3e0f3c"
},
{
"path": "skills/github-pr-workflow/scripts/gh-pr-checks",
"sha256": "986b2b2da7bca64c2758c5acee5661c80173ed49781b273ca5bcd944894ec024"
},
{
"path": "skills/github-pr-workflow/scripts/gh-pr-review-comments",
"sha256": "0dee274daa3ed1d84a43625363163c6e5f5a8e4aafe6c17eb955b25dc68f6900"
},
{
"path": "skills/github-pr-workflow/scripts/gh-pr-summary",
"sha256": "ac9ebd53aa38f83ba83d66a5f2547fa506fa8e94ef8941f0a3cd2e7e9a7ccd4d"
},
{
"path": "skills/github-pr-workflow/scripts/gh-pr-reviews",
"sha256": "05c27eb7b2ff54e81503a09fae91122e008c2e68c05e51a49b168de67bfa0c5a"
},
{
"path": "skills/package-npm-nix/SKILL.md",
"sha256": "1a137887498f1ccb6a73caebefbe652b7b3e4adb3ef9f9f0244c421316db5783"
},
{
"path": "skills/working-with-jj/SKILL.md",
"sha256": "823de9e389226abdb2e56f84ee15038254b4d3e112bd5dbae9ec2d6275dfed06"
},
{
"path": "skills/working-with-jj/references/git-remotes.md",
"sha256": "0990486fafcd491f791daccc81e0b24043c6f3e6633f225a0fbddb585ada6757"
},
{
"path": "skills/working-with-jj/references/templates.md",
"sha256": "0d6254765ce5ba6fe014f05ca2e214f8346a85e51eaaf6ebb02765c695706ba6"
},
{
"path": "skills/working-with-jj/references/command-syntax.md",
"sha256": "b8d5fc7e90b69c4bb1f56c268db79a5d546229d025ff6ef6084b60836c769699"
},
{
"path": "skills/working-with-jj/references/batch-operations.md",
"sha256": "d85e5d9263275c1546e351571e744494a7183e3bfa389f88e589d7c2b5970adf"
},
{
"path": "skills/working-with-jj/references/todo-workflow.md",
"sha256": "d6124b3b421e82e30bbd12381e37e50037ec2ef50395d959030895a2785b21af"
},
{
"path": "skills/working-with-jj/references/revsets.md",
"sha256": "0549758ef190f8730ce9ff0287492844e9594a5f143ac6b5c276772e681c9db8"
},
{
"path": "skills/working-with-jj/scripts/jj-checkpoint",
"sha256": "22b719307377a1705324cf79881dee854d3a6b221be30d4037a540a5801ebe9f"
},
{
"path": "skills/working-with-jj/scripts/jj-batch-desc",
"sha256": "312302b3130c1e8912aaf0fe3feeb5f12e12443b8499026d575038c2d0518161"
},
{
"path": "skills/working-with-jj/scripts/jj-todo-create",
"sha256": "2dc58ba4e8d75be7372815f99a05ecc6c3b0c632f1deacba3f105ae7ee6e3a08"
},
{
"path": "skills/working-with-jj/scripts/jj-parallel-todos",
"sha256": "d7910003f959bc5e99f55f8002c4a81c81295f4687d838dd0088e069b46aab6e"
},
{
"path": "skills/working-with-jj/scripts/jj-show-detailed",
"sha256": "bf74930e57a76c8e1f96fc96c56389649a4f1a25f7551ff8086db0d4561588a9"
},
{
"path": "skills/working-with-jj/scripts/jj-desc-transform",
"sha256": "5b48b286b04f058f6a1f1528dac4f44ce746b33f4038c7fae3fc197d3858a43e"
},
{
"path": "skills/working-with-jj/scripts/jj-find-flagged",
"sha256": "b48a9c3297f2cbb628e5a31bbc4ede1995b07bab129d8c51373f5fd4ccba348a"
},
{
"path": "skills/working-with-jj/scripts/jj-todo-done",
"sha256": "080ed8b0774139837b35e6881d95bbaf03841253a7be5d9355ecbcf88b46f50d"
},
{
"path": "skills/working-with-jj/scripts/jj-flag-update",
"sha256": "c8267b0ac7c74905dc1d145361adc6d44c55eb95012ac0be5c0b163f84483505"
},
{
"path": "skills/working-with-jj/scripts/jj-show-desc",
"sha256": "592723289a18cdc694197c06f55e201da724b09a3914160137ef1912f6502e24"
},
{
"path": "skills/textual-builder/SKILL.md",
"sha256": "9a25ed7a211c04c63c9798e5f0f7e3a42f69098b66b63b26d198e57b171c1e40"
},
{
"path": "skills/textual-builder/references/basics.md",
"sha256": "915f57b5d5ff7ef6ba9405347f5f64bdc8ce9dfcff9e859402882cc148ac752f"
},
{
"path": "skills/textual-builder/references/widgets.md",
"sha256": "222d2b122b5bcefce6d30347520e384696dd26d8e1b90d5bdf6ba807080413c4"
},
{
"path": "skills/textual-builder/references/interactivity.md",
"sha256": "94facc810b93061e769b90c1b571ddcde61a186becc723648b18da0de5f09663"
},
{
"path": "skills/textual-builder/references/styling.md",
"sha256": "74f7fc8be237c5a557870bf1ddd03fb8f091ed5e2aaec32f968fb00aeda736e8"
},
{
"path": "skills/textual-builder/references/layout.md",
"sha256": "3b5e1b8812012f37629f5c6c4337e73b3116481f41e2b3d06f2ad876892649ca"
},
{
"path": "skills/textual-builder/assets/card-game-template/app.tcss",
"sha256": "01e69d5414d9c6a6bd7d4dfdc45de33665f850e6dd2d1746829c1e8127c97c82"
},
{
"path": "skills/textual-builder/assets/card-game-template/README.md",
"sha256": "e21af4094cc04af9b744e4717d7d8d776061c29de06d8bc46d7e71ec48da6eae"
},
{
"path": "skills/textual-builder/assets/card-game-template/app.py",
"sha256": "3283a0ffefc2eb63a23bf29cfa2e9e2d53fcba4ccbe2b5425f2be4708420433c"
},
{
"path": "skills/typst-writer/SKILL.md",
"sha256": "90dcc74c5c0dd57fa5d3597099345c58574bc53351d02421ad5988857643af15"
},
{
"path": "skills/typst-writer/references/bibliography.md",
"sha256": "d8d1ca25ee36140e95bb6a91594ee1bda2647b928a12fe8eca602439f24ea46e"
},
{
"path": "skills/typst-writer/references/syntax.md",
"sha256": "18aa4e527ec88a8c0fe801b7d714e8145d3b822ba2ef7fbbf9bc48aef3dcccc9"
}
],
"dirSha256": "33724070bf01fb15c51d0c489c542ae1923a27b81aa3e65fe74893d32b88f049"
},
"security": {
"scannedAt": null,
"scannerVersion": null,
"flags": []
}
}